WebMar 29, 2024 · IBD, comprised of Crohn’s disease (CD) and ulcerative colitis (UC), is characterized by chronic inflammation of the gastrointestinal tract. The symptoms of IBD, which include diarrhea, abdominal pain, and intestinal blockage, are chronic and debilitating and, in extreme cases, can result in death.
